
045| Interview with Ernie Altbacker
05/15/22 • 69 min
Writer, Ernie Altbacker, joins me on the podcast to talk about crafting the screenplay for the Scooby-Doo and WWE: Curse of the Speed Demon direct-to-video movie. We also discuss some of Ernie's early career in writing for animation as well as his most recent contributions to the DC Animated Universe, Constantine: House of Mystery, currently available on home video and, Green Lantern: Beware My Power, co-written with John Semper, Jr. and hitting store shelves at the end of July, 2022.
